Output 30711932bda658b471d8f6a4d5bac2f612b82ea6f271fbb15665d570eef68590:0

value
6935278358076
script pubkey
OP_0 OP_PUSHBYTES_20 e5d32df34fb623f104cc6cd08fab94d79f919819
address
tb1quhfjmu60kc3lzpxvdnggl2u5670erxqepu938x
transaction
30711932bda658b471d8f6a4d5bac2f612b82ea6f271fbb15665d570eef68590
confirmations
176154
spent
true